The Ortaca district in Muğla, Turkey, has seen a significant increase in the pomegranate and lemon harvest, leading to expectations of record-breaking export figures. The fruits are being prepared for export to several European countries, including Ukraine, Moldova, Romania, Croatia, and Bosnia and Herzegovina. The Ortaca District Agriculture and Forestry Directorate is ensuring the necessary plant health certificates are obtained and that only high-quality products are exported. This success is anticipated to have a positive impact on the local economy and is expected to increase the district's brand value in the international market.
